OneTrack™ is Fenetex's patented single-track motorized retractable screen system, built around the Lock Tight Keder system — a patented edge technology that eliminates zippers, gaps, and the mechanical failures that drive service calls on commodity screen systems. Instead of zippers or exposed cables, the Keder edge seals clean into the track and locks under load. The result is a screen that deploys quietly, holds under wind, and requires a fraction of the maintenance of competing systems.
The system's Self-Adjusting Track compensates for temperature and humidity variation automatically, maintaining consistent operation across seasons without manual adjustment. Quiet Spring Technology balances the motor load, eliminating the grinding and strain that shortens motor life on non-balanced systems.
OneTrack is the specification-grade solution for covered patios, lanais, hospitality terraces, and any application where a minimal profile, quiet operation, and reliable performance under moderate-to-high wind conditions are the primary design criteria. For applications requiring hurricane-rated certification or extreme wind exposure beyond 100 MPH, see the MaxForce™ system.

CSI-Formatted Specification
Section 10 73 00 — Motorized Retractable Screens. Written to MasterFormat standards. Ready for project manual insertion.
BIM Objects
Revit-compatible objects for architectural modeling and coordination. Dimensionally accurate to current production profiles.
PE-Stamped Engineering Data
Independent structural analysis. Load calculations. Documentation built to survive peer review and permitting. Evaluated per ASTM E330, ASTM E1886, ASTM E1996, TAS 201, TAS 202, and TAS 203. Updated to 2023 Florida Building Code.
Detail Drawings
Head, sill, and jamb conditions. Integration details for typical substrates. PDF and DWG formats.
Product Data Sheet
Full material, finish, and performance specifications in a single-page submittal format.
Motor & Automation Specification
Wiring diagrams, integration protocols, and compatibility documentation for Control4, Crestron, Savant, Lutron, and standard dry-contact interfaces.
Color & Material Options Guide
Track finish colors, screen material specifications, openness factors, UV ratings, and fire ratings.

Not the right fit? If your project requires Miami-Dade NOA compliance, hurricane certification, or wind ratings beyond 100 MPH, see the MaxForce™ specification package. MaxForce is rated to 185 MPH with Florida Product Approval FL# 8637R11.

No zippers. No cables. No exposed hardware. The Keder edge seals into the track and locks under load — the same technology proven in marine rigging applications. When a zipper fails, the screen fails. When the Keder system is installed, there is nothing to fail. Lifetime warranty.

Aluminum expands in heat and contracts in cold. Most screen systems fight this physics problem with manual adjustment instructions the installer leaves behind. OneTrack's track compensates automatically — maintaining smooth operation through Florida summers and winter nights without technician visits. This is why OneTrack reports 99% fewer service calls than conventional systems.

Spring-balanced motors eliminate the resistance load that causes motor grinding and premature failure. Deployment is silent. Motor life is extended. The professional who specifies OneTrack doesn't get a call six months after installation because the motor is straining.
OneTrack is fully compatible with the major control platforms specified in high-end residential and commercial environments. Control4, Crestron, Savant, Lutron, and standard dry-contact interfaces are all supported natively.
The Fenetex Smart Motor supports up to 15 screens independently or an unlimited number of screens across 15 zones — making it suitable for large-scale hospitality and multifamily specifications where centralized control is required.
Bond Bridge Pro integration is also available for smartphone and voice assistant control.
